17/*
18 * Force a proper event-channel callback from Xen after clearing the
19 * callback mask. We do this in a very simple manner, by making a call
20 * down into Xen. The pending flag will be checked by Xen on return.
21 */
22noinstr void xen_force_evtchn_callback(void)
23{
24	(void)HYPERVISOR_xen_version(0, NULL);
25}
26
27static noinstr void xen_safe_halt(void)
28{
29	/* Blocking includes an implicit local_irq_enable(). */
30	if (HYPERVISOR_sched_op(SCHEDOP_block, NULL) != 0)
31		BUG();
32}
33
34static void xen_halt(void)
35{
36	if (irqs_disabled())
37		HYPERVISOR_vcpu_op(VCPUOP_down,
38				   xen_vcpu_nr(smp_processor_id()), NULL);
39	else
40		xen_safe_halt();
41}
42
43static const typeof(pv_ops) xen_irq_ops __initconst = {
44	.irq = {
45		/* Initial interrupt flag handling only called while interrupts off. */
46		.save_fl = __PV_IS_CALLEE_SAVE(paravirt_ret0),
47		.irq_disable = __PV_IS_CALLEE_SAVE(paravirt_nop),
48		.irq_enable = __PV_IS_CALLEE_SAVE(BUG_func),
49
50		.safe_halt = xen_safe_halt,
51		.halt = xen_halt,
52	},
53};
54
55void __init xen_init_irq_ops(void)
56{
57	pv_ops.irq = xen_irq_ops.irq;
58	x86_init.irqs.intr_init = xen_init_IRQ;
59}
